February 25, 2019 at 5:47 am #820721 DavidStaff Customer Support Hi there, if you use the Hook Element: https://docs.generatepress.com/article/hooks-element-overview/ You can set the display rules, which will allow you to Exclude: Front Page. February 25, 2019 at 8:34 am #821053 DavidStaff Customer Support In the Appearance > Elements you will see Legacy Hooks and Legacy Page Headers tabs at the top ( if any were added ).
